BAKED CHICKEN SUPREME | |
6 chicken breasts, skinned and boned 6 sticks Colby cheese, 3 to 3 1/2 inches long and 1/4 inch deep 1 box UNCLE BEN'S® white and wild rice mix 1 c. cooked white rice 2 c. chicken broth 2 tbsp. butter 2 tbsp. flour 1/4 c. minced green pepper 1/4 c. chopped celery 1/8 c. minced onion Saute pepper, celery, onion. Set aside. Melt butter and add flour, salt and pepper to taste. When it begins to bubble, add chicken broth. Bring to a boil, add sauteed vegetables. Mix with cooked rice and pour in baking dish. Set aside. Salt chicken breasts lightly. Place cheese sticks on the underside. Roll the breast around the cheese stick and secure with toothpicks or kitchen twine. Dip in a beaten egg and milk mixture and roll in finely crushed bread crumbs. Fry over medium heat in a skillet in melted butter until golden brown, turning gently until browned evenly. Place on rice and bake 30 to 40 minutes in a 325 degree oven. |
